Welcome to We Are Warfighters, a motion graphics series highlighting the individual roles, responsibilities and contributions of the Space Force Guardians of Space Systems Command. Every Guardian in every role is critical to the Space Force mission of securing our Nation's interests in, from, and to space. 

At Space Systems Command (SSC), we design, acquire, and field capabilities that deter aggression, assure freedom of action, and, if necessary, fight and win in space. To achieve that mission, we must see ourselves clearly for what we are: warfighters. Every engineer, analyst, program manager, and contracting officer contributes to the operational advantage of those on the tactical edge. Every decision we make has consequences that ripple across the joint force. This warfighter ethos is the beating heart driving SSC’s space acquisition mission. It binds us together, reminds us of who we are and why we serve, and shapes how we respond to the challenges of a dynamic domain.
Semper supra!

 - Lt. Gen. Philip A. Garrant
   Commander, Space Systems Command

Part 2 of 2: 2020 Air Force Association presents Gen Schriever Leadership Award to SecAF Barbara Barrett
Space Systems Command
Nov. 18, 2020 | 6:34
A video (part 2 of 2) introduction to Barbara Barrett, Secretary of the Air Force, by USAF Maj. Gen. Thomas D. Taverney (Ret.), Chairman of the Board, Air Force Association Schriever Chapter #147. The video features scenes in front of the Schriever statue at Los Angeles Air Force Base and highlight key moments in Secretary Barrett's life. The video played before the award presentation of the 2020 Air Force Association (AFA) General Bernard Schriever Leadership Award.

This video was live streamed online during the AFA virtual ceremony of the annual event. This event shifted to a virtual platform due to the COVID-19 pandemic.
